Male’s kicker was a factor. If I had to guess, I would say that Highlands’ average starting field position was their own 22 yard line. The kicker put the ball out of the end zone nearly every time. On the other hand, Males’ starting field position was probably around Highlands’ 42. Highlands’ starting PK is still recovering from an injury. So, Highlands pooched every kickoff except for one attempted onside kick, which ironically turned out to be Male’s worst starting field position (not counting punts or turnover on downs). The final score was 41-26. Male returned one KO for a TD and also had a very late pick 6 which turned out to be the final play of the game. Highlands’ defense made some very nice plays and had some good stops. Male’s RB will be a problem for most teams this year. Highlands’ young QB (Haas) looked pretty good for his first varsity scrimmage against a team like Male. He was poised, made good decisions, was mostly accurate, and stepped up in the pocket a few times like a mature QB. On Highlands’ first drive of the game, Haas looked good on a naked bootleg and delivered a very nice ball to an open receiver in the flats that unfortunately fell incomplete on the goal line … Birds settled for a FG to start. Highlands definitely has some speed on the outside … Two long TD passes (65+ yards)… one to Hinegardner (really nice throw by Haas to hit the speedy #10 in stride on what looked like a skinny post) and one to Noon. I think it was a good first scrimmage for both teams. Male probably could’ve controlled the game more on the ground with Swinney but obviously wanted to work on some things in the passing game in a live scrimmage setting.
